ІНФОРМАЦІЯ: Приступаючи до роботи з активних сторінок сервера

Переклади статей Переклади статей
Номер статті: 297943 - Показ продуктів, яких стосується ця стаття.
Розгорнути все | Згорнути все

На цій сторінці

Підсумки

Ця стаття описує як почати роботу з активним Серверні сторінки (ASP). Ця стаття є одним із серії статей, що обговорювати до важливою темою "Початок роботи".

Додаткові відомості

Аудиторія

Ця стаття призначена для початківців і проміжні клієнтами хто знайомі з програмування. Хоча попереднього досвіду з на Мов веб-розробки таких, як HTML може бути корисним, ви не повинні мати попереднього досвід виконайте надані кроки.

Що таке ASP?

ASP-це набір програмних компонентів, які виконуються на веб-сервері та Дозволити веб-розробникам для створення динамічних веб-сторінок. Перевага ASP над статичний HTML веб-сторінок, що ASP сторінки як комп'ютерна програма, яка працює на веб-сервері і може розрахувати результати, процес введення користувача, читати з або записування до бази даних і файли і вставити "живий" вміст оновлюється кожного разу користувач переглядає сторінку.

Схожі технології

ASP працює з веб-сервера на платформі Microsoft Windows. На веб-сервер, який використовується є Internet Information Server (IIS). Це також можна запустити ASP з обмежені можливості Microsoft особистого веб-сервера. (PWS), який працює на Microsoft Windows 95, Microsoft Windows 98 та Microsoft Windows NT Workstation. ASP також може працювати на Unix операційних системний інтегратор за допомогою Спеціальне розширення, які створені постачальників програмного забезпечення.

Оскільки ASP Це frquently, що використовується для створення бізнес-застосунків в Інтернеті, це регулярно використовується з базами даних, наприклад, Microsoft Access, Microsoft SQL Server, або баз даних від інших виробників. При використанні в поєднанні з базою даних, ASP сторінки можна навіть запустити транзакційні додатків, таких як ті, що використовуються банками, за допомогою функції COM + або сервер Microsoft транзакції (МТС). Ряд інструменти можуть бути використані для створення сторінок ASP, починаючи від простих текстових редакторів таких як Блокнот, засоби створення популярних веб-сайт корпорації Майкрософт та інших постачальників, або на Повнофункціональний програмування інструменту, як Microsoft Visual InterDev.

Крок за кроком інструкції

Крок 1: Установка ASP

Windows 2000

Версія ASP 3.0 входить до складу всіх версій на операційна система (ОС) Microsoft Windows 2000. ASP інсталюються автоматично, коли Інформаційні служби Інтернету параметр інсталяції з Windows 2000. Щоб встановити цей параметр, виконайте такі дії:
  1. На Панелі керуваннявиберіть пункт Інсталяція й видалення програм.
  2. Натисніть кнопку Додати/видалити компоненти Windowsі встановіть прапорець Інформаційних служб Інтернету .
  3. У майстрі компонентів Windows натисніть кнопку Даліі дотримуйтесь на екрані інструкції.
Сервер Windows NT 4.0

Стару версію ASP, Версія 2.0, працює на Microsoft Windows NT 4.0 сервера, який вимагає встановити Windows NT 4.0 Параметр Pack. Встановити ASP, виберіть Сервер Інтернету інформацію від діалогове вікно "Налаштування", в якому ви вибрати компоненти, щоб встановити. Також, інсталюйте найновіший пакет оновлень Windows NT 4.0 з параметром Пакет.

Для інсталяції Windows NT 4.0 параметр оновлень і останніх Windows NT 4.0 з пакетом, відвідайте такі веб-сайти корпорації Майкрософт:
Параметр оновлень Windows NT 4.0

Windows NT 4.0 з пакетом
Windows 95, Windows 98 і Windows NT 4.0 робочої станції

Версія ASP 2.0 також працює на Windows 95, Windows 98, і Windows NT Workstation 4.0, встановивши особистих веб сервер (PWS). PWS є включено опцію оновлень Windows NT. Коли запускається майстер завантаження, виберіть відповідну операційну систему (наприклад, виберіть Windows 95).

Завантажити пакет оновлень для Windows NT параметр, завітайте до нижче веб-сайті Microsoft:
Параметр оновлень Windows NT 4.0
Windows Millennium Edition (мене)

ASP не підтримується у Windows Millennium Edition.

Крок 2: Настроювання веб-застосунку на веб-сервері

Після інсталяції IIS або PWS, потрібно настроїти веб-вузла застосунок на веб-сервері. Ця стаття передбачає, що запущено служби IIS Версія 5.0 на Windows 2000. Ці інструкції також роботу з IIS версії 4.0 на сервер Windows NT 4.0 та ASP код працює як служб IIS, так і PWS. Для інструкції з настроювання веб-застосунку для PWS, зверніться до документації що входить до складу PWS.Примітка: Microsoft Visual InterDev версії 6.0 і Microsoft FrontPage 2000 можна автоматично виконувати встановити програму для вас на веб-сервері. Якщо використовується один із цих програм для створення веб-сайтів, ви можете пропустити до Наступні інструкції інструкції з настроювання і перейдіть безпосередньо до кроку 3.
  1. На комп'ютері під керуванням Windows 2000 відкрийте інтернет Диспетчер служб (ISM). Для цього в меню « Пуск », натисніть кнопку виконати, тип inetmgrі натисніть кнопку ОК. Консоль служби інформації Інтернету (ISM) відкриває.
  2. Розгорніть вузол верхнього рівня, який містить ім'я комп'ютера. Клацніть правою кнопкою миші за промовчанням веб-сайту, натисніть кнопку Створитиі виберіть пункт Сервер розширень веб.
  3. Майстер створення дочірнього веб-вузла починається. Натисніть наступний для продовження. У полі Ім'я каталогу введіть ім'я папки Windows, щоб створити для веб-застосунок. У полі заголовок введіть псевдонім, що вказує на базові фізичні Windows папки. Заголовок є те, що користувачі бачать як частина URL-адреси, коли вони (наприклад, для перегляду цього веб-застосунку http://www.Microsoft.com/MyWebTitle). Назва може відрізняється від базової фізичне ім'я папки Windows, але для цього Наприклад, просто введіть MyWeb для обох ім'я папки та заголовок. Натисніть кнопку Далі, прийняти за промовчанням для контролю доступу, натисніть наступний знову та натисніть кнопку Готово.
  4. У лівій області ISM знову виберіть за промовчанням веб-сайту і натисніть клавішу F5, щоб оновити список віртуальних папки. Зверніть увагу, що новостворений застосування віртуальна папка відображається у розділі сайту за промовчанням.
  5. Клацніть правою кнопкою миші каталог вхідних повідомлень для вашої програми, а потім клацніть Властивості. На вкладці каталогу виконайте такі дії:
    • Виберіть доступ на читання.
    • Переконайтеся, що сценарії тількивстановлено Дозволи на виконання .
    • Якщо Створити кнопку, натисніть її.
  6. Закрийте діалогове вікно Властивості . У ISM, помітили, що піктограми для вашого віртуального папка не відображається жовтий папки, але зелений символ в сірому полі. Це означає, що ваша заявка встановити і готова до приймаючої ASP сторінок, так що ви Щоб закрити ISM.

Крок 3: Створення першої сторінки ASP

Примітка: для цього прикладу, не використовуйте візуальний InterDev або FrontPage для створити ASP сторінки. Хоча обидві програми можна створити сторінках ASP легко, це краще для вивчення цілей до рук коду ASP сторінки у простий текст редакторі, наприклад Блокнот.
  1. Натисніть кнопку Пуск, виберіть пункт програми, стандартніі виберіть пункт блокнот.
  2. У «блокнот» вставте наступний код для базової сторінки структури:
    <%@ Language="Vbscript" %>
    <html>
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
    <title>My First ASP Page</title>
    </head>
    <body>
    
    
    </body>
    </html>
    					
  3. Введіть деякі ASP ідентифікатор Теги користувачів і ASP код на сторінці. Зверніть увагу, що для ASP код, його необхідно визначається одним із таких Набори Теги користувачів. веб-сервер використовує ці Теги користувачів для визначення коду, який повинен бути оброблено на сервері, перш ніж він повертає сторінки для браузера.

    • ASP ідентифікатор тега 1: < % [код ASP йде тут] %>

      У цьому підхід, ви створюєте відкриття тег з менш ніж символи (<) and="" percent="" (%)="" symbols,="" a="" closing="" tag="" with="" the="" percent="" (%)="" and="" greater="" than="" (="">), і написання коду ASP між відкриттям і закриттям Мітки.</)>
    • ASP ідентифікатор тега 2:<Script runat="Server"> [Your ASP code goes here] </Script>

      При такому підході сценарії Мітки, так само, як сценарій HTML Теги користувачів, Крім того, що відкриття скрипт тег має атрибут називається runat = "Сервер".
    Наприклад покласти пара ASP Мітки між тегами body на сторінці ASP. Між ASP-теги Введіть наступний код VBScript Спробуйте так що завершила Версія ASP сторінка виглядатиме приблизно так:
    <%@ Language="Vbscript" %>
    <html>
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
    <title>My First ASP Page</title>
    </head>
    <body>
    
    <%
    	'Use an apostrophe to delimit code comment lines like this one.
    	'Declare variables.
    	Dim strGreeting, strTime, strTotal
    
    	'Process and calculate.
    	strTotal = 10 * 21
    	strTime = Now()
    
    	'Create a string that inserts the value of the two earlier
    	'variables.
    	strGreeting = "Hello World!  The current date and time are:  " & strTime & ".<BR>" &  _
    "The result of our calculation is:  " & strTotal
    
    	'Output the results to the browser
    	Response.write strGreeting
    	
    %>
    
    </body>
    </html>
    					

Крок 4: Зберегти сторінку ASP для веб-застосунку

Тепер збережіть ASP сторінки до папки Windows, що створений для ваш веб-застосунок у кроці 1. Коли використовується сервер розширень веб майстра на кроці 1, Введене ім'я папки для фізичного папки Windows, містить вміст веб-застосунку, а потім Майстер створення папки Для тебе. За промовчанням майстер створює нову каталог вхідних повідомлень і дочірній веб-вузол корінь сайт для IIS. Тому, що ви використовували ім'я MyWeb для вашої теки і Ваша назва псевдонім, типовий шлях до нього у вашій системі такого вигляду:
C:\Inetpub\Wwwroot\MyWeb
Коли MyWeb додаток працює під IIS, і ви використовуєте на браузер для перегляду застосунку, URL-адреси, для запуску програми з веб-протокол (http://). Далі, якщо це місцевих Web, який є лише на комп ' ютер або в інтрамережі компанії використовують ім'я комп'ютера Windows (для Наприклад, MyServer), або для загальнодоступною Інтернет-сайти, використовувати ім'я домену (наприклад, www.MyCompany. com). Нарешті, додати псевдонім або заголовок вкладеної папки веб-застосунку. У результаті URL схожий на URL-адресою:
http://MyServer/ MyWeb

- або -

http://www.MyCompany. com/MyWeb
Зберегти сторінку ASP, створений на попередньому кроці, і покласти його в ваш веб-застосунок, виконайте такі дії:
  1. У блокноті виберіть у меню файл команду Зберегти.
  2. У діалоговому вікні Зберегти як за допомогою Зберегти у розкривному списку ваш застосування фізичних каталог вхідних повідомлень (наприклад, C:\Inetpub\Wwwroot\MyWeb).
  3. У полі Зберегти як тип списку виберіть Всі файли.
  4. У полі Ім'я файлу , видалення будь-яких розширень файлів за промовчанням, що ви бачите, і потім введіть ім'я файлу з розширенням ASP (наприклад, Default.ASP).
  5. Натисніть кнопку Зберегти.

Крок 5: Використовувати веб-сервера, щоб переглянути сторінку

Відкрийте браузер, наприклад, Microsoft Internet Explorer. У в адреса, рядок, введіть URL-адресу нової сторінки ASP. Наприклад, якщо ваш сервер працює на місцевому рівні (тобто, вона не обслуговує сторінок в Інтернеті), URL-адреса приблизно такого вигляду:
http://MyComputerName/MyWeb/default.ASP
Або, якщо ваш сервер відбуває сторінок в Інтернеті, URL-адреса приблизно такого вигляду:
http://www.MyCompany.com/MyWeb/Default.asp
Примітка новий веб-застосунків служби IIS налаштовані на автоматичне використовувати за промовчанням або індекс як файл за промовчанням у віртуальна папка для вашого Веб-застосунок. Іншими словами, якщо ви використовуєте Default.asp як ім'я для вашого домашня сторінка або першої сторінки у вашому додатку, не потрібно використовувати в ім'я файлу в URL. Ви просто можете знайти віртуальну каталог вхідних повідомлень, яка містить на Default.ASP сторінки, наступним чином:
http://MyComputerName/MyWeb/

Додаткова допомога з ASP

Щоб отримати додаткові відомості відвідайте ASP новин для однорангова глобальна мережа питання та відповіді. Він розташований у розділі "Інтернет сервер програмування", яка розташований у розділі "Веб-розробка" на такі глобальна мережа Microsoft для розробників (MSDN) Онлайн груп новин веб-сайт:
Онлайнові групи новин
http://MSDN.Microsoft.com/newsgroups/
Для отримання додаткової інформації відвідайте такий веб-сайт корпорації Майкрософт:
Центр підтримки сторінок сервер активний
http://support.Microsoft.com/?scid=Ph;zh-CN;555
Довідка з технічних питань відвідайте наступні Microsoft веб-сайт для пошуку бази знань Майкрософт:
Пошук у базі знань
http://support.Microsoft.com/Search
Щоб отримати допомогу безпосередньо від Microsoft, відвідайте нижче веб-сайт і відкрити інцидент технічної підтримки:
http://support.Microsoft.com/Directory/question.ASP?SD=GN&fr=0
ASP підручники, зразки коду та посилання, відвідайте на такі веб-вузли Майкрософт:
25 + ASP поради щодо поліпшення продуктивності і стиль

Активний сервер сторінок підручника

Все про створення сценаріїв

На ASP, ви можете зрозуміти: Азбука активних сторінок сервера

ASP конвенцій

COM об'єкти в ASP
Для виробників ASP посилання та підручників відвідати такі Веб-сайти:
4GuysFromRolla
http://www.4guysfromrolla.com/

15Seconds.com
http://www.15seconds.com

ASP101.com
http://www.asp101.com

ASPToday
http://www.asptoday.com/

ASPWire
http://www.aspwire.co.uk/

LearnASP
http://www.learnasp.com

W3Schools.com
http://www.W3Schools.com
Microsoft надає контактні відомості сторонніх виробників допоможуть знайти технічної підтримки. Ці відомості можуть змінюватися без попереднього протокол IMAP. Microsoft не робить гарантувати точність виробників елемент-контакт інформації.

Властивості

Номер статті: 297943 - Востаннє переглянуто: 19 листопада 2012 р. - Редакція: 2.0
Застосовується до:
  • Microsoft Active Server Pages 4.0
Ключові слова: 
kbinfo kbmt KB297943 KbMtuk
Машинний переклад
УВАГА! Цю статтю переклала програма машинного перекладу Microsoft, а не людина. Корпорація Microsoft пропонує вам як машинні переклади, так і переклади фахівців, щоб Ви мали доступ до всіх статей бази знань рідною мовою. Проте стаття, яку переклав комп’ютер, не завжди бездоганна. Вона може містити лексичні, синтаксичні або граматичні помилки. Так само помиляється іноземець, спілкуючись вашою рідною мовою. Корпорація Microsoft не несе відповідальність за жодні неточності, помилки або шкоду, завдану неправильним перекладом змісту або його використанням з боку користувачів. Крім того, корпорація Microsoft часто оновлює програму машинного перекладу.
Клацніть тут, щоб переглянути цю статтю англійською мовою: 297943
Засіб блокування застарілого вмісту в KB
У цій статті описуються продукти, яким корпорація Майкрософт більше не надає підтримки. Тому ця стаття пропонується "як є" і більше не оновлюватиметься.

Надіслати відгук

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com